The new issue of the Graham & Doddsville Newsletter for winter just came out several days ago. The newsletter is compiled quarterly by the students of Columbia Business School. This new issue features Mason Hawkins of Southeastern Asset Management. Mason Hawkins is a noted value investor who manages over $30 billion in assets currently. Hawkins also manages the Long Leaf Partners Fund. Another value fund that has produced market beating results for many years.

His top ten holdings in his domestic equity fund are

Top Ten Holdings

As of 12/31/09
DIRECTV satellite broadcaster 10.8%
Chesapeake Energy natural gas exploration & production 8.2%
Dell information technology 7.6%
Walt Disney entertainment and broadcasting 6.8%
Pioneer Natural Resources oil & gas exploration & production 5.2%
Yum! Brands franchisor/owner-Taco Bell, KFC, Pizza Hut 5.0%
Philips electronics, medical, & lighting 4.7%
NipponKoa Japanese non-life insurance 4.5%
Liberty Media Interactive tv, internet, & catalog retail 4.4%
Cemex cement company 4.3%
Total 61.5%

The newsletter also contains an interview from some of the managers of Tweedy Browne, One of the original value funds that traces its roots back to the days of Benjamin Graham
